Abstract

Physical changes that occur in adulthood, accept self-acceptance of the individual himself. This correlational study aims to see the relationship between body image and BDD tendencies in the sales promotion girl (SPG) profession. Participants selected using purposive sampling technique with participants as many as 134 participants. The measurement tool for body image research uses the Multi-dimensional Body Self Relation Questionnaire-Appearance Scales (MBSRQ-AS), while for BDD tendencies use a scale adapted from Africa which refers to aspects of Philips. Data is shared using google forms. The result was that there was a significant positive relationship between body image and BDD tendencies in the SPG profession. Impression value r = 0.721 with a significance of 0.000 (p <0.05). This means that the higher the body image that is owned, the higher the tendency of BDD to SPG.
